Transaction 5ba77ef24515840fbdc6cb62f530d836dffb21571e57c516ff9b14effbd75dc8
1 Input
1 Output
-
5ba77ef24515840fbdc6cb62f530d836dffb21571e57c516ff9b14effbd75dc8:0
- value
- 1250896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d83fbe2dcab049e9e96105e09546d16b4cec3556 OP_EQUAL
- address
- 3MQSEusv7pN2usgjARorf8YPWhc1yMphtQ